P327 CGM is a 1996 Citroen Zx in Green with a 1,905cc diesel engine. This vehicle has been through 12 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 66.7%.
Across all 1996 Citroen Zx models, the average MOT pass rate is 64.3% with a typical mileage of 101,447 miles. This particular vehicle has performed better than the average for its year.
The most common reason a Citroen Zx fails its MOT is parking brake: efficiency below requirements, accounting for 31,666 recorded failures. If you're considering buying P327 CGM,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Citroen Zx typically stays on UK roads for around 35 years. At 30 years old, this Citroen Zx is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
